Champs Élysées
2011
Champs Élysées SA was founded in Neuchâtel, Switzerland, by entrepreneur Keyvan Lamé, with the vision of creating luxury watches that combine Swiss watchmaking excellence and high jewellery aesthetics. (Brand history)
2014
Introduction of the Rive Blanche collection, featuring the distinctive water drop-shaped case inspired by the Seine River and Parisian elegance — marking the brand’s early signature design. (Collection launch)
2015
Release of the Estelle timepiece, a mechanical automatic watch with extensive diamond settings and mother-of-pearl dial, symbolizing Place de l’Étoile and further establishing the brand’s jewellery-watch identity. (Product launch)
2015
Unveiling of the Rive Blanche Papillon and Rive Blanche Nymphéas high-jewellery watches, featuring extensive gem settings and artistic inspirations from nature and Impressionist art. (High jewellery expansion)
